Handover note — Facilities desk, Thornfield Annex

Hi Priya,

Before I head off: the Lumenclean crew changed their schedule this week, so they now arrive Tuesdays and Thursdays at 20:00 instead of nightly. Please check the basement corridor lights are on before they start, and log their departure time in the blue folder. Their supervisor lost his fob, so until the replacement arrives he'll need the service-door code below.

door code, tagep-yahaf: bdg-MXKGXI-35155284

- Archive run, Velmora Storage Annex: receive the 1987–2004 paper ledgers from the Brackwell Mill office in sealed crates, twelve in total. Verify seals are intact, log each crate number against the manifest, and note any water damage before shelving in the climate-controlled bay. Do not open crates on the dock. The courier hand-over must follow the confidential instruction below.

dispatch memo: the sorius tamius courier leaves the praeth ledger at gate 4873 under passcode 928014

Management Meeting Minutes — Support Outsourcing

Prepared for the incoming director.

The panel reviewed the plan to shift tier-one customer support to Hollis Desk Services, based in Farrow Bay. Projected savings: 18% annually. Concerns raised about handoff quality during the Windrose launch were noted; a 90-day parallel-run was approved. Vendor onboarding begins next quarter. The underlying business rationale appears below.

management briefing: The pricing group signed off on a budget of $40.7 million for Project Holath. The renewal with Holethax Holdings closes at $35.8 million a year, 63 percent above the last contract.